One of the highly regarded Star Wars novels is 'Heir to the Empire' by Timothy Zahn. It really expanded the Star Wars universe post the original trilogy and introduced great new characters like Grand Admiral Thrawn, who is now a very popular and iconic figure in the Star Wars lore.

Also, 'Bloodline' is a really good Star Wars novel that sets up some of the story for 'The Force Awakens' by exploring Leia's role in the New Republic.
The novel 'Thrawn: Ascendancy' is also among the best new Star Wars novels. It explores the backstory of Grand Admiral Thrawn in great detail. We get to see his rise in the Chiss Ascendancy, his strategic mind at work, and how he became the character we know in the main Star Wars saga. The world - building in this novel is quite impressive, and it gives new insights into the complex character of Thrawn.
